Definition and meaning of AZURE

What does "azure mean?"

/ˈaZHər/

azure

adjective
bright blue in colour like cloudless sky.
noun
bright blue colour.

Is "azure" countable or uncountable noun?

The word "azure" is an uncountable noun(mass noun).
